The Claim

Resistance training with low loads (less than 60% of one repetition maximum) may primarily increase hypertrophy of type I muscle fibers relative to type II fibers, as hypothesized based on emerging evidence.

Source: Inducing hypertrophic effects of type I skeletal muscle fibers: A hypothetical role of time under load in resistance training aimed at muscular hypertrophy.
